If we want to love all the saints as pleases God, we should always carry in our hearts the knowledge that their names are written in heaven and in the heart of the Lord Jesus; otherwise we will love some because they are lovable, and think less of others because of their faults.
— Robert Cleaver Chapman (1803–1902), Prediger

Robert Cleaver Chapman
Robert Cleaver Chapman (1803–1902) war ein englischer Pastor, Evangelist und eine prägende Gestalt der frühen Brüderbewegung, der ab 1832 in Barnstaple wirkte. Bekannt als „Apostel der Liebe“, zeichnete er sich durch freiwillige persönliche Einfachheit, den Dienst an Bedürftigen und sein Eintreten für Offene Brüdergemeinden aus. Bibellesern gilt er heute als Beispiel dafür, theologische Prinzipien im Alltag mit praktischer Demut und gelebter Nächstenliebe zu verbinden.
